Werder kicked off the season with a 2-2 draw at Arminia; Schalke won 3-0 at home to Hannover, scoring all three from set-pieces with Bordon and Kuranyi causing particular problems.
This match pits the sides who were 2nd and 3rd last season. Werder scored 75 goals last season, the season before it was 76, and 2005/06 they hit 79 goals. They have been far and away the most attacking and entertaining team in the past few years.

Last year, they beat Schalke 5-1 in the corresponding fixture, a result all the more remarkable given it was the Royal Blues only defeat in their last 12 Bundesliga games of 2007/08.
Last year 13 of Werder's 34 league games saw over 3.5 goals and for Schalke this figure was 9 of 34. As such, the bookies are quoting around $1.72 for the Over 2.5 goals market and the Over 3.5 goals market at $2.75.
This only serves to increase the odds for the Under 2.5 goals market and this is where the great value is. Despite both sides being capable of scoring goals, they often tend to cancel each other out when they meet.
Excluding the 5-1 thrashing at the end of last season, 9 of these sides' last 12 league and cup meetings have seen under 2.5 goals. In this light, the $2.25 on Under 2.5 goals looks like fantastic value.
